CourseDetails
โข Introduction to Theory of Constraints (TOC): Understanding the fundamentals of TOC, its principles, and how it can be used to improve organizational performance.
โข TOC and System Thinking: Exploring the relationship between TOC and system thinking, and how understanding both can lead to better decision making and strategic planning.
โข Identifying Constraints: Learning how to identify the constraints within a system, and how to distinguish between physical and policy constraints.
โข Exploiting Constraints: Understanding how to exploit constraints to maximize throughput and minimize inventory and operational expenses.
โข Subordinating to Constraints: Learning how to subordinate the entire system to the constraint, ensuring that all activities are aligned to support the constraint.
โข Elevating Constraints: Exploring the different strategies for elevating constraints, including increasing capacity, reducing variability, and improving quality.
โข Buffer Management: Understanding the importance of buffer management in TOC, and how to properly manage buffers to protect the system from variability and uncertainty.
โข TOC and Project Management: Applying TOC principles to project management, including the use of critical chain scheduling and buffer management to improve project completion times and reduce project risks.
โข TOC and Supply Chain Management: Learning how TOC can be applied to supply chain management, including the use of drum-buffer-rope scheduling and supplier relationship management to improve supply chain performance.
โข Transformational Strategies with TOC: Exploring how TOC can be used as a transformational strategy to drive organizational change, improve performance, and create a culture of continuous improvement.
